The Stack You’ll Work With:

We use the following technologies, and we always welcome fresh perspectives and ideas to continually improve our engineering culture:

  • Languages & Frameworks: Java, Spring Boot, ReactJS
  • Cloud Services: AWS (Lambda, SNS, SQS, IAM, DynamoDB), HashiCorp (Vault, Consul, Nomad)
  • Authentication: Auth0 for API authorization
  • DevOps & Tooling: GitLab CI (CI/CD pipelines), Kong, Postman, Apollo GraphQL
  • Observability: Datadog
  • Infrastructure & Automation: Infrastructure as Code (IaC), Distributed Caching with Redis
